Downtown Gig Harbor is one of the most iconic waterfront areas in the city. Homes near the harbor are highly sought after because they provide close access to waterfront restaurants, marinas, coffee shops, boutiques, parks, and community events. Buyers who want a more walkable lifestyle often gravitate toward the downtown area because it combines coastal charm with convenience.
Fox Island is another highly desirable waterfront community located just outside Gig Harbor. Known for larger lots, privacy, luxury waterfront homes, and a quieter atmosphere, Fox Island appeals to buyers who want a more secluded and scenic setting. Waterfront homes on Fox Island often feature expansive views, private beaches, acreage, and a stronger connection to nature.
Wollochet Bay is especially popular among boating enthusiasts because of its protected waters, private docks, and boating access. Many waterfront buyers searching in Gig Harbor prioritize areas like Wollochet Bay because they offer calmer shoreline conditions and strong long-term waterfront appeal.
Horsehead Bay, Raft Island, Cromwell, Arletta, Sunrise Beach, and Henderson Bay are also highly desirable waterfront areas depending on the type of lifestyle a buyer is looking for. Some properties offer no-bank waterfront with direct beach access, while others provide elevated panoramic views, wooded privacy, or luxury estate-style living.

One of the most important things buyers should understand about Gig Harbor waterfront real estate is that no two waterfront properties are exactly alike. Waterfront value is influenced by shoreline conditions, dock permits, bank height, exposure, tidal conditions, usability, privacy, and long-term maintenance considerations.
